The Apollo team recently hosted GraphQL Summit 2022, a three-day event in San Diego that brought together over 1000 developers and engineering leaders. The summit featured workshops, panels, and sessions on building supergraphs, with a focus on production best practices, schema design, and Apollo Federation. Keynote speakers included Matt DeBergalis, who announced the launch of Apollo GraphOS, a cloud platform for building and scaling supergraphs. GraphOS offers advanced capabilities like @defer, which allows teams to build more responsive experiences.
